"The guy's obvious error is to apply this approach to the scientific realm"

Which is, of course, the point. As a rule, new scientific theories must match the data better than old ones. Over long periods of time, then, science becomes less wrong in its explanation of those things which can be scientifically investigated. The English Lit major's approach may work well with religion or philosophy, but it doesn't translate well to science.

There is a minor problem with the "less wrong" approach, though: it depends upon your metric for measuring wrongness, and that choice of metric may have a philosophical basis. Consider a small set of points that nearly follow a quadratic. One might say "this appears to be quadratic with small errors"; another might say "this fits a higher-order polynomial with even smaller errors", yet the first might be conceptually/philosophically a better description of data that was quadratic but measured from a sinusoidally-vibrating platform. A poorly chosen method for measuring wrongness could actually make it more difficult to discover underlying explanations of phenomena.

A common example with such people is how Newton's theory was "wrong" and Einstein's theory "corrected" it, clearly showing there's no absolute truth.

An example that's so wrong that it's not even wrong.

Newton's theory wasn't wrong, because it's a theory that describes observed reality pretty well, which is the main criterion for a proper scientific theory.

Einstein's theory isn't an approximation to, or correction of, Newtons theory. Rather, it is a completely new theory, because it completely overthrows fundamental concepts. 'Mass' and 'simultaneity' are not nearly the same thing in Einstein's and Newton's theories. That they give nearly identical results in a certain domain doesn't mean the theories are nearly identical. They just give the same results, because they are both good scientific theories of that domain.
